Step-by-step explanation:
The marked angle at P is the average of the arcs intercepted:
((13x)° + (5x+10)°)/2 = (10x -7)°
(18x +10)/2 = 10x -7 . . . . simplify a bit
9x +5 = 10x -7 . . . . . . . . simplify more
9x +12 = 10x . . . . . . . . . . add 7
12 = x . . . . . . . . . . . . . . . . subtract 9x
Now, use this value to find (13x)°.
13x° = 13(12)° = 156° . . . measure of arc DC

Step-by-step explanation:
First, we need to find how many multiples of three there are, and how many numbers less than three there are on a 12 sided die.
Multiples of 3: 3, 6, 9 ,12
Less than 3: 2, 1
When calculating the probability of rolling a number, the actual number is arbitrary- instead, you need to know how many of numbers exist to fit the requirements. In this case, it's 6 total. Since there's 12 possibilities on a 12 sided die, the probability would be 6 out of 12. You could also simplify the fraction, but both are equivalent.
